Is anyone else playing Layton Brothers: Mystery Room (Japanese only ATM)?

I'm only a couple of cases in but I'm loving it. It's very similar to Phoenix Wright in that you collect evidence and try to find discrepancies in testimony to root out the killer.

According to the website there are 5 cases in total, and based on the length of the first couple it's well worth the 800 yen sale price (and the 1200 yen regular price). More episodes are apparently planned, and hopefully will be similarly priced. I'd recommend this in a heartbeat to anyone who likes Layton and/or Phoenix Wright.

If you are no good at the game you're definitely not going to be able to buy your way to the top of the leaderboards. That's not how this game works - you still need skill. Everyone has the same 10 boosts to pick from as long as they've progressed far enough to unlock them, costing from 250-3,000 coins (there's only 1 of those), and you can earn those coins by playing if you don't want to buy coin packs. You start with 10k. And the coin doubler in this game doubles all coin earnings including the chance wheel.

If you're good at the game I don't think you'll have much problem. You might have to grind a little if you don't have the doubler, but I don't think it'll be crazy.

I hope Super Monsters Ate My Condo is played in shorter sessions than the first one. Games could last foreever

Games have a 2-minute timer, but that can be extended by matching clock condos. You definitely won't see games lasting forever this time around.
